What happens on a discovery flight?

The first thing you can expect is a friendly welcome from one of our flight instructors (who will also be your pilot for the session!).  They’ll start off by outlining the flight ahead and will give you a pre-flight safety briefing.  Don’t worry – there’s not a lot to take in!

We make most discovery flights in our primary trainer – the Diamond DA20-C1 Eclipse.  We use this aircraft because of its easy-to-handle size and single engine, making it perfect for the novice pilot.

You’ll then climb into the cockpit with the instructor and prepare for take-off.  Of course, you’ll need to wear a seatbelt, and we’ll also give you a headset to wear.  The headset is designed to reduce the noise of the aircraft, making it easier for you and the instructor to communicate with each other.  We also use the headsets to communicate with the control tower and other pilots in the air.  You needn’t worry about other pilots hearing your conversation, though; the headsets have a push-to-talk function!

Will I be able to fly the aircraft?

Yes! Once the instructor has flown the aircraft to a safe altitude, you will get a chance to take the controls and fly!  Your instructor will guide you through every step and can show you basic maneuvers including turns, ascents, and descents.

If you’re not comfortable with taking the controls, that’s no problem.  This is your discovery flight, and if you’d rather just sit back, observe, and enjoy the view, that’s completely your choice!

What else should I prepare for?

You might experience a little turbulence here and there – and that’s completely normal.  You may also find yourself feeling a little airsick, in which case, don’t be embarrassed.  Most pilots experience a touch of nausea on their first few flights, and even some experienced pilots get it from time to time!
